About

Rupert Detheridge is a Chartered Surveyor, with over 20 years’ experience gained primarily in the development and regeneration sectors. Rupert entered the property world after qualifying in 1999 with an MSc in Land Management from Reading University.

 

He founded Falque Land & Property in 2021.

Rupert has worked for National Surveying Practices (CBRE, Bruton Knowles, Lambert Smith Hampton) and the Public Sector, and is known for his skills in viability and land agency

Additionally, Rupert has a thorough understanding of the development process and market, valuation and Commercial Property. He provides wide ranging reliable advice, often regarding complex instructions which require significant strategic thinking.

He has a strong knowledge of the Midlands Property market, and numerous contacts

Prior to becoming a Chartered Surveyor Rupert was a Professional Archaeologist, having obtained a BA in Archaeology from Cardiff University and a MA in Archaeological Practice from the University of Birmingham. He worked extensively in England and Wales and was fortunate to work archaeologist in Ireland, Bahrain and Sudan.
